In this edition of MarketEye, Michael Schwert reports on switches and relays noting slight improvement from last quarter but down overall from 2007. .

For the First Half-Year Relay Market is Down 13% for Sales and Almost 7% for Bookings Compared to 2007

Michael Schwert Sept. 15, 2008
 
   

Total reported sales for all relay types in North America for the second quarter of 2008 were more than 3% below the previous quarter and just over 9% less than the same quarter of 2007. Sales units for relays in Q2 2008 were 4.4% less than relays sold in Q1 2008 and about 14% less than Q2 of last year.

The total booking dollars reported for all relay types in North America for Q2 2008 equaled 2% more than the previous quarter and higher than Q2 2007’s total bookings by a bit more than 5%. The second quarter’s book-to-bill ratio for dollars was 1.003. Booking units in Q2 2008 ran 10% higher than Q1 and 14% better than the same period last year. The second quarter’s book-to-bill ratio for units was 1.158.

The second quarter of this year was weaker in total sales dollars and units compared to Q1 of this and Q2 of last year. The same is true for the comparison of the first half of each year. The EMR relay type performed the same as the total. Solid state relays realized better sales dollars and units than last quarter. Average selling prices were higher in all comparisons except for solid states versus last quarter.

Total booking dollars and units improved from the previous quarter and same quarter of last year on the strength of EMRs. Booked units grew faster or declined slower than dollars leading booking decreases in all comparisons. Year-to-date units are up over 5% while dollars are down over 6% with prices about 11% below last year.

The graph below shows total quarterly sales and bookings in dollars and units for the reported data. Sales dollars and units were at period highs in Q1 of last year, fell to a 2007 low in Q4, then set two year lows in Q2 of this year. Booking dollars also set a 2007 low in Q4 and have moved up the first two quarters of this year. Booked units were generally flat from Q1 of 2007 and moved up nicely in Q2 of this year.

The overall selling price set a two-year low in Q3 and a high in Q4 last year. This year it has settled down between those extremes. The ABP rose above the ASP in the first quarter of last year and stayed there until the last quarter. This year the ABP has been above and below the ASP.

Book-to-bill dollars and units improved to be equal or better than 1.1 in Q2 of this year. The ratio of average booking to selling prices was below 1.0 and it continues to oscillate around that mark.

With the first half of 2008 being down over 13% from the same period last year, this deficit will be hard to over come and this year will likely be down compared to 2007.
